Indirect Tax Analyst

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ates

Job Description

IJPC - 3729 - Indirect Tax AnalystLocation: Abu DhabiPosition Type: Direct HireLanguage Proficiency: English
  • Follows all relevant VAT department\'s policies, processes, standards, operating procedures and instructions so that the work is carried out in a disciplined and consistent manner.
  • It follows the day-to-day processes associated with its own work to ensure business continuity.
  • Participates in the preparation of accounting transactions for VAT-related revenues and continuously updates the general ledger to ensure the follow-up development of the system used in VAT follow-up in line with the objectives set and management directives.
  • Follow up the central mail for VAT and ensure that all inquiries related to VAT are answered and follow up on the tax data sent by the authorities
  • Participates in the preparation of monthly and quarterly financial reports related to VAT revenues, income and others for their references and correction of differences discovered before they are distributed to the concerned authorities.
  • Participates in the preparation and review of VAT return records and related filings by preparing and submitting comprehensive reports on VAT returns from sales, international trade and others to ensure that various sectors and entities follow up on compliance with VAT laws and regulations.
  • Contributes to the collection of tax information and data necessary to complete tax reports for the required VAT tables and statistics in a timely manner.
  • Participates in closing the accounting records for VAT at the end of the year in coordination with other sectors and concerned authorities to ensure that all the requirements of the year-end tax return are met and to ensure that they are reported and complied with by the concerned authorities.
  • Ensure that the accounting procedures approved by the Department are followed when dealing with VAT revenue records to ensure that sound accounting results are reached and that they are accurate.
  • Coordinates and communicates with the concerned sectors and departments to contribute to identifying and measuring the impact of VAT on the financial policies, strategies and statistics of the Financial Department.
  • Prepare responses to financial reports and tax returns related to VAT revenues required by the concerned authorities as directed to ensure their accuracy and ensure that they meet the principles and standards approved by the Financial Department.
  • Participates in the preparation and review of notices, financial documents and tax returns for VAT revenues to ensure the accuracy of monthly adjustments and reconciliations of tax accounts and returns in accordance with the approved financial regulations and regulations.
  • Provides feedback and inquiries related to VAT compliance from all sectors and different entities to ensure clarification of policies and procedures followed and contribute to facilitating the tax collection process.
  • Understands the principles and culture of institutional excellence, through the application of functional tasks compared to models and standards of excellence, prepares documents related to internal and external awards, participates in the preparation of statistics and questionnaires necessary for the results and analysis of VAT reports submitted in order to propose improvements and work on the implementation of initiatives that meet the conditions and standards of the Institutional Excellence Award.
